Good to see that Weems has remained loyal to Missouri State when the opportunity existed for him to head elsewhere for his senior season, particularly considering Cuonzo Martin's departure. I imagine the reigning MVC POY will be the pre-season pick for the award again although he will be forced to carry a larger load than he did this past year.

As a fifth-year senior on pace to possess an undergraduate degree before fall classes begin, Weems could transfer to another D-I program and not sit out.

Word spread quickly about the availability of the Missouri Valley’s reigning player of the year.

Kansas and Kansas State expressed interest. So too did California and Oregon. Another possibility was Tennessee after Cuonzo Martin left Missouri State and headed to the SEC. Weems even fueled speculation he may tag along when he wore an orange shirt to the Bears’ postseason banquet.
